Job Overview: 

Cambium Learning Group is seeking an experienced Senior Compensation Partner reporting into the VP, Total Rewards and People Operations to help evolve our compensation programs and serve as a trusted advisor to business leaders across multiple business units. This role partners closely with People Experience Business Partners and leaders to provide compensation consulting, market pricing, job evaluation, and compensation recommendations that support business objectives and a consistent employee experience. 

In addition to broad-based compensation partnership, this role plays an important role in supporting Cambium’s sales incentive compensation programs, partnering with Sales, Finance, and Sales Operations to design, administer, and continuously improve incentive plans. 

This is a highly visible individual contributor role reporting to the VP, Total Rewards & People Operations. Success requires strong compensation consulting and business partnership skills, sound judgment, and the ability to translate business strategy into practical compensation solutions.

Sales Incentive Compensation 

  • Translate sales strategy and go-to-market priorities into well-defined incentive plan designs, including structure, performance measures, and payout mechanics. 

  • Partner closely with Sales leadership, Finance, and Sales Operations to design, implement, and continuously improve Cambium’s sales incentive plans, ensuring programs align with business priorities, drive intended sales behaviors, and can be effectively administered. 

  • Provide guidance on sales incentive plan design by evaluating business priorities and recommending plan enhancements that support business objectives. 

  • Partner with cross-functional stakeholders to identify opportunities to improve sales compensation processes, evaluate technology solutions, and enhance the scalability, transparency, and administration of sales incentive programs. 

  • Present incentive plan recommendations and supporting analysis to key stakeholders, facilitating alignment and driving decision-making.
